WebPosterior fossa decompression is carried out to improve passage of c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) in patients with symptomatic Chiari 1 malformations (CM1), but the extent and means of decompression remains controversial. Dural opening with subsequent duraplasty may contribute to clinical outcome, but may also increase complication risk. WebNeurosurgery 30 years experience. No simple answer: There are no strict criteria on when it is best to treat a chiari malformation. Generally, most pediatric surgeons will recommend treating symptomatic chiari malformation or those associated with syringomyelia.
